How do electric vehicles power the motor?
Battery electric vehicles, or BEVs, use electricity stored in a battery pack to power an electric motor and turn the wheels. When depleted, the batteries are recharged using grid electricity, either from a wall socket or a dedicated charging unit. The amount of pollution produced depends on how the electricity is made.

In which system the engine is used to supply electrical power to the motor which then turns the wheels?
In a series hybrid bus, the internal combustion engine (ICE) is connected to an electric generator which converts the energy produced by the ICE into electric power. This electricity powers a motor which turns the wheels of the vehicle.
Do electric cars need oil?
An electric car doesn’t require motor oil, as it uses an electric motor instead of an internal combustion engine. There are no valves, pistons, engines, or other moving pieces that require lubrication. Thus, regular oil changes aren’t necessary for electric vehicles.

Which motor is used in Tesla?
There are two main kinds of electric motors used in electric cars, though there are many variations on those themes. Tesla, for example, uses alternating current (AC) induction motors in the Model S but uses permanent-magnet direct current (DC) motors in its Model 3.

What is the powertrain of an electric car?
Powertrain refers to the set of components that generate the power required to move the vehicle and deliver it to the wheels. The powertrain of an electric vehicle is a simpler system, comprising of far fewer components than a vehicle powered by an internal combustion engine.

How is power transfer managed in an electric car?
This power transfer is managed by a sophisticated motor control mechanism (also referred to as Powertrain Electronic Control Unit) that controls the frequency and magnitude of the voltage supplied to the electric motor in order to manage the speed and acceleration as per driver’s instructions communicated via acceleration/brakes.
